Illuminate: Celebrating the Spark of Success at the Greater Merrimack Souhegan Valley Chamber Annual Dinner
The Greater Merrimack Souhegan Valley Chamber of Commerce gathered for an unforgettable evening of celebration, connection, and recognition at its Annual Dinner, themed "Illuminate: Celebrating the Spark of Success."
The evening began on the beautiful outdoor patio at Hampshire Hills, where guests mingled under the warm summer sky while enjoying the sounds of the Amherst Town Band. The relaxed atmosphere provided the perfect opportunity for Chamber members, business leaders, community partners, and friends to connect and celebrate the accomplishments that continue to make our region thrive.
As the sun began to set, attendees moved indoors for an elegant sit-down dinner hosted by Hampshire Hills. Throughout the evening, the Chamber recognized six outstanding individuals and organizations whose dedication, leadership, and service have made a lasting impact on our business community.
2026 Award Recipients
Business of the Year
The Lobster Boat Restaurant
Recognized for its longstanding commitment to excellence, community involvement, and outstanding service, The Lobster Boat Restaurant continues to be a cornerstone business in our region.
Business Leader of the Year
Mike Apfelberg
Honored for his visionary leadership, unwavering dedication, and significant contributions to the growth and success of the Chamber and the broader community.
Non-Profit of the Year
Bridges
Celebrated for its life-changing work supporting individuals and families throughout the region, creating positive and meaningful impact every day.
Small Business of the Year
Lajoie Home Team
Recognized for entrepreneurial excellence, exceptional client service, and a strong commitment to supporting the local community.
Volunteer of the Year
Todd Leo
Honored for his countless hours of service, dedication, and willingness to give back, helping strengthen the Chamber and the organizations it serves.
Young Professional of the Year
Jeff Marquis
Recognized for his leadership, innovation, and commitment to professional growth while making a positive impact within the community.
